English ← MyDocs

文档索引

获取完整文档索引:https://code.claude.com/docs/llms.txt 使用此文件发现所有可用页面后再继续探索。

命令

Claude Code 中可用命令的完整参考,包括内置命令和捆绑技能。

命令在会话内部控制 Claude Code。它们提供了切换模型、管理权限、清除上下文、运行工作流等的快捷方式。

输入 / 查看所有可用命令,或输入 / 后跟字母进行过滤。

命令仅在消息开头被识别。命令名称后面的文本作为参数传递给它。

典型工作流中的命令

大多数命令在会话的特定时间点有用,从设置项目到发布更改。

仓库中的第一次会话。 运行 /init 生成入门 CLAUDE.md,然后 /memory 精炼它。使用 /mcp/agents 设置项目需要的任何服务器或子代理,使用 /permissions 设置你想要的批准规则。

任务期间。 /plan 在大更改前切换到计划模式。/model/effort 调整你花费的推理量。当对话变长时,/context 显示窗口的去向,/compact 将其压缩;使用 /btw 进行不应膨胀历史的快速附带说明。

并行运行工作。 /agents 打开 Claude 可以委派副任务的子代理管理器,/tasks 列出当前会话后台运行的内容。/background 分离整个会话作为后台代理继续运行,释放你的终端。对于跨代码库的大更改,/batch 将其分解为独立单元并在自己的 worktree 中运行每个。详见并行运行代理了解这些方法的关系。

发布前。 /diff 显示更改了什么,/code-review 检查 diff 的正确性错误,/review/security-review 给出更深入的只读审查。

会话之间。 /clear 在保持项目记忆的同时开始新任务。/resume/branch 让你返回或分叉早期对话。/teleport 将 Web 会话拉入此终端,/remote-control 让你从另一个设备继续此本地会话。

出现问题时。 /rewind 将代码和对话回滚到检查点,或总结对话的一部分。/doctor/debug 诊断安装和运行时问题,/feedback 报告带有附加会话上下文的错误。

所有命令

下表列出了 Claude Code 中包含的所有命令。标记为 技能 的条目是捆绑技能。它们使用与你自己编写的技能相同的机制:传递给 Claude 的提示词,Claude 也可以在相关时自动调用。其他所有都是内置命令,其行为编码在 CLI 中。要添加自己的命令,请参阅技能

在下表中,<arg> 表示必需参数,[arg] 表示可选参数。

Note

并非每个命令对每个用户都可见。可用性取决于你的平台、计划和环境。例如,/desktop 仅在登录 Claude 订阅时在 macOS 和 Windows 上显示,/upgrade 仅在 Pro 和 Max 计划上显示。

命令用途
/add-dir <path>为当前会话添加工作目录以进行文件访问。添加的目录中不会发现大多数 .claude/ 配置。你可以稍后使用 --continue--resume 从添加的目录恢复会话
/agents管理代理配置
/autofix-pr [prompt]启动一个 Claude Code 网页版会话,监视当前分支的 PR 并在 CI 失败或审阅者留下评论时推送修复。使用 gh pr view 从你签出的分支检测打开的 PR;要监视不同的 PR,请先签出其分支。默认情况下,远程会话被指示修复每个 CI 失败和审查评论;传递提示词给它不同的指令,例如 /autofix-pr only fix lint and type errors。需要 gh CLI 和 Claude Code 网页版访问权限
/background [prompt]分离当前会话作为后台代理运行,释放此终端。传递提示词在分离前发送更多指令。使用 claude agents 监视会话。别名:/bg
/batch <command>技能 并行编排跨代码库的大规模更改。研究代码库,将工作分解为 5 到 30 个独立单元,并呈现计划。批准后,在隔离的 git worktree 中为每个单元启动一个后台子代理。每个子代理实现其单元、运行测试并打开拉取请求。需要 git 仓库。示例:/batch migrate src/ from Solid to React
/branch [name]在当前对话的此位置创建分支。将你切换到分支并保留原始对话,你可以用 /resume 返回。别名:/fork。当设置了 CLAUDE_CODE_FORK_SUBAGENT 时,/fork 改为启动分叉子代理,不再是此命令的别名
/btw <question>询问快速附带问题而不添加到对话中
/chrome配置 Claude in Chrome 设置
/claude-api [migrate|managed-agents-onboard]技能 为你的项目语言(Python、TypeScript、Java、Go、Ruby、C#、PHP 或 cURL)和 Managed Agents 参考加载 Claude API 参考材料。涵盖工具使用、流式传输、批量处理、结构化输出和常见陷阱。当你的代码导入 anthropic@anthropic-ai/sdk 时也会自动激活。运行 /claude-api migrate 将现有 Claude API 代码升级到更新模型:Claude 询问要扫描哪些文件以及目标模型,然后更新模型 ID、thinking 配置和版本之间更改的其他参数。运行 /claude-api managed-agents-onboard 获取从头创建新 Managed Agent 的交互式演练
/clear [name]开始新对话,上下文为空。之前的对话在 /resume 中保持可用。传递名称在 /resume 选择器中为之前的对话添加标签。要在继续同一对话的同时释放上下文,请改用 /compact。别名:/reset/new
/code-review [low|medium|high|xhigh|max] [--comment] [target]技能 审查当前 diff 的正确性错误并报告发现而不编辑文件。较低的努力级别返回更少、更高置信度的发现,而 highmax 给出更广泛的覆盖范围,可能包括不确定的发现。没有努力参数时,审查使用会话的当前努力。传递 --comment 将发现作为当前 GitHub PR 的内联评论发布。传递路径或 PR 引用以审查特定目标。前身为 /simplify,仍作为别名工作
/color [color|default]设置当前会话的提示栏颜色。可用颜色:redbluegreenyellowpurpleorangepinkcyan。使用 default 重置,或不带参数运行以选择随机颜色。当远程控制连接时,颜色同步到 claude.ai/code
/compact [instructions]通过总结到目前为止的对话来释放上下文。可选地传递摘要的重点指令。详见压缩如何处理规则、技能和记忆文件
/config打开设置界面以调整主题、模型、输出样式和其他偏好。别名:/settings
/context [all]将当前上下文使用可视化为彩色网格。显示上下文繁重工具、记忆膨胀和容量警告的优化建议。在全屏模式下,每项细分被折叠以保持网格可见。传递 all 展开它
/copy [N]复制最后的助手响应到剪贴板。传递数字 N 复制第 N 个最近的响应:/copy 2 复制倒数第二个。当存在代码块时,显示交互式选择器以选择单个块或完整响应。在选择器中按 w 将选择写入文件而不是剪贴板,这在 SSH 上很有用
/cost/usage 的别名
/debug [description]技能 为当前会话启用调试日志记录,并通过读取会话调试日志来排除问题。除非你使用 claude --debug 启动,否则调试日志记录默认关闭,因此在会话中运行 /debug 从该点开始捕获日志。可选地描述问题以聚焦分析
/desktop在 Claude Code 桌面应用中继续当前会话。需要 macOS 或 Windows 和 Claude 订阅。别名:/app
/diff打开交互式 diff 查看器,显示未提交的更改和每轮 diff。使用左右箭头在当前 git diff 和单个 Claude 轮次之间切换,上下浏览文件
/doctor诊断和验证你的 Claude Code 安装和设置。结果以状态图标显示。按 f 让 Claude 修复任何报告的问题
/effort [level|auto]设置模型努力级别。接受 lowmediumhighxhighmax;可用级别取决于模型,max 仅限会话。auto 重置为模型默认值。不带参数时,打开交互式滑块;使用左右箭头选择级别,Enter 应用。立即生效,无需等待当前响应完成
/exit退出 CLI。在附加的后台会话中,这会分离,会话继续运行。别名:/quit
/export [filename]将当前对话导出为纯文本。带文件名时,直接写入该文件。不带时,打开对话框复制到剪贴板或保存到文件
/fast [on|off]切换快速模式开关
/feedback [report]提交反馈、报告错误或分享你的对话。别名:/bug/share
/fewer-permission-prompts技能 扫描你的记录以查找常见的只读 Bash 和 MCP 工具调用,然后将优先级允许列表添加到项目 .claude/settings.json 以减少权限提示
/focus切换焦点视图,仅显示你的最后一个提示词、单行工具调用摘要(带编辑 diffstats)和最终响应。选择跨会话持久化;在设置中设置 viewMode 以覆盖。仅在全屏渲染中可用
/goal [condition|clear]设置目标:Claude 继续跨轮次工作直到条件满足。不带参数时,显示当前或最近达到的目标。clearstopoffresetnonecancel 提前移除活动目标
/heapdump将 JavaScript 堆快照和内存分解写入 ~/Desktop,或 Linux 上没有 Desktop 文件夹时写入主目录,用于诊断高内存使用。详见故障排除
/help显示帮助和可用命令
/hooks查看工具事件的钩子配置
/ide管理 IDE 集成并显示状态
/init使用 CLAUDE.md 指南初始化项目。设置 CLAUDE_CODE_NEW_INIT=1 以获得交互式流程,还涵盖技能、钩子和个人记忆文件
/insights生成分析你的 Claude Code 会话的报告,包括项目领域、交互模式和摩擦点
/install-github-app为仓库设置 Claude GitHub Actions 应用。引导你完成选择仓库和配置集成
/install-slack-app安装 Claude Slack 应用。打开浏览器完成 OAuth 流程
/keybindings打开或创建你的按键绑定配置文件
/login登录你的 Anthropic 账户
/logout从你的 Anthropic 账户登出
/loop [interval] [prompt]技能 在会话保持打开时重复运行提示词。省略间隔,Claude 在迭代之间自行调节节奏。省略提示词,在可用的地方,Claude 运行自主维护检查或 .claude/loop.md 中的提示词。示例:/loop 5m check if the deploy finished。详见按计划运行提示词。别名:/proactive
/mcp管理 MCP 服务器连接和 OAuth 认证
/memory编辑 CLAUDE.md 记忆文件,启用或禁用自动记忆,并查看自动记忆条目
/mobile显示下载 Claude 移动应用的二维码。别名:/ios/android
/model [model]设置当前会话的 AI 模型。对于支持的模型,使用左右箭头调整努力级别。不带参数时,打开选择器;在行上按 d 也将该模型保存为新会话的默认值。当对话有先前输出时,选择器要求确认,因为下一个响应会在没有缓存上下文的情况下重新读取完整历史。确认后,更改立即生效,无需等待当前响应完成
/passes与朋友分享一周免费的 Claude Code。仅在你的账户符合条件时可见
/permissions管理工具权限的允许、询问和拒绝规则。打开交互式对话框,你可以在其中按范围查看规则、添加或删除规则、管理工作目录,并查看最近的自动模式拒绝。别名:/allowed-tools
/plan [description]直接从提示进入计划模式。传递可选描述以进入计划模式并立即开始该任务,例如 /plan fix the auth bug
/plugin管理 Claude Code 插件
/powerup通过带有动画演示的快速交互式课程发现 Claude Code 功能
/pr-comments [PR]在 v2.1.91 中移除。改为直接要求 Claude 查看拉取请求评论。在早期版本上,获取并显示 GitHub 拉取请求的评论;自动检测当前分支的 PR,或传递 PR URL 或编号。需要 gh CLI
/privacy-settings查看和更新你的隐私设置。仅适用于 Pro 和 Max 计划订阅者
/radio在浏览器中打开 Claude FM lo-fi 电台。没有可用浏览器时打印流 URL。在 Bedrock、Vertex 或 Foundry 上不可用
/recap按需生成当前会话的单行摘要。详见会话回顾了解你离开后出现的自动回顾
/release-notes在交互式版本选择器中查看变更日志。选择特定版本查看其发行说明,或选择显示所有版本
/reload-plugins重新加载所有活动插件以应用待处理的更改而无需重启。报告每个重新加载组件的计数并标记任何加载错误
/remote-control使此会话可用于从 claude.ai 进行远程控制。别名:/rc
/remote-env配置使用 --remote 启动的 Web 会话的默认远程环境
/rename [name]重命名当前会话并在提示栏上显示名称。不带名称时,从对话历史自动生成
/resume [session]按 ID 或名称恢复对话,或打开会话选择器。从 v2.1.144 起,后台会话在选择器中标记为 bg 显示。别名:/continue
/review [PR]在当前会话中本地审查拉取请求。要进行更深入的基于云的审查,请参阅 /ultrareview
/rewind将对话和/或代码回滚到先前的点,或从选定消息开始总结。详见检查点。别名:/checkpoint/undo
/run技能 启动并驱动你的项目应用以在运行的应用中看到更改生效,而不仅仅在测试中。详见运行和验证你的应用。需要 Claude Code v2.1.145 或更高版本
/run-skill-generator技能 通过编写每项目的技能来教 /run/verify 如何从干净环境构建、启动和驱动你的项目应用。需要 Claude Code v2.1.145 或更高版本
/sandbox切换沙盒模式。仅在支持的平台上可用
/schedule [description]创建、更新、列出或运行例程,在 Anthropic 管理的云基础设施上执行。Claude 通过对话引导你完成设置。别名:/routines
/scroll-speed交互式调整鼠标滚轮滚动速度,带标尺你可以在对话框打开时滚动以预览更改。仅在全屏渲染中可用,不在 JetBrains IDE 终端中
/security-review分析当前分支上待处理的更改以查找安全漏洞。审查 git diff 并识别注入、认证问题和数据泄露等风险
/setup-bedrock通过交互式向导配置 Amazon Bedrock 认证、区域和模型固定。仅在设置 CLAUDE_CODE_USE_BEDROCK=1 时可见。首次 Bedrock 用户也可以从登录屏幕访问此向导
/setup-vertex通过交互式向导配置 Google Vertex AI 认证、项目、区域和模型固定。仅在设置 CLAUDE_CODE_USE_VERTEX=1 时可见。首次 Vertex AI 用户也可以从登录屏幕访问此向导
/skills列出可用技能。按 t 按 token 数排序。按 Space 对 Claude 或 / 菜单隐藏技能,然后 Enter 保存
/stats/usage 的别名。在统计标签页打开
/status打开设置界面(状态标签页),显示版本、模型、账户和连接性。在 Claude 响应时工作,无需等待当前响应完成
/statusline配置 Claude Code 的状态行。描述你想要的,或不带参数运行以从你的 shell 提示自动配置
/stickers订购 Claude Code 贴纸
/stop停止当前后台会话。仅在附加到后台会话时可用;记录和任何 worktree 被保留。要分离而不停止,使用 /exit 或按
/tasks列出和管理后台任务。也可作为 /bashes 使用
/team-onboarding从你的 Claude Code 使用历史生成团队入职指南。Claude 分析你过去 30 天的会话、命令和 MCP 服务器使用情况,并生成 markdown 指南,队友可以粘贴为第一条消息以快速设置。对于 Pro、Max、Team 和 Enterprise 计划的 claude.ai 订阅者,还返回队友可以直接在 Claude Code 中打开的共享链接
/teleportClaude Code 网页版会话拉入此终端:打开选择器,然后获取分支和对话。也可作为 /tp 使用。需要 claude.ai 订阅
/terminal-setup配置 Shift+Enter 和其他快捷键的终端按键绑定。仅在需要的终端中可见,如 VS Code、Cursor、Windsurf、Alacritty 或 Zed
/theme更改颜色主题。包括 auto 选项匹配终端的亮色或暗色背景、亮色和暗色变体、色盲无障碍(daltonized)主题、使用终端调色板的 ANSI 主题,以及来自 ~/.claude/themes/ 或插件的任何自定义主题。选择 New custom theme... 创建一个
/tui [default|fullscreen]设置终端 UI 渲染器并使用你的对话重新启动。fullscreen 启用无闪烁 alt-screen 渲染器。不带参数时,打印活动渲染器
/ultraplan <prompt>ultraplan 会话中起草计划,在浏览器中审查,然后远程执行或发送回你的终端
/ultrareview [PR]使用 ultrareview 在云沙盒中运行深度多代理代码审查。Pro 和 Max 包含 3 次免费运行,然后需要使用额度
/upgrade打开升级页面以切换到更高的计划层级
/usage显示会话成本、计划使用限制和活动统计。在 Pro、Max、Team 或 Enterprise 计划上,包含按技能、子代理、插件和 MCP 服务器的使用细分。详见成本跟踪指南/cost/stats 是别名
/usage-credits配置使用额度以便在达到限制时继续工作。前身为 /extra-usage
/verify技能 通过构建你的项目应用、运行它并观察结果来确认代码更改是否按预期工作,而不是依赖测试或类型检查。详见运行和验证你的应用。需要 Claude Code v2.1.145 或更高版本
/vim在 v2.1.92 中移除。要在 Vim 和 Normal 编辑模式之间切换,使用 /config → Editor mode
/voice [hold|tap|off]切换语音听写,或在特定模式下启用。需要 Claude.ai 账户
/web-setup使用你的本地 gh CLI 凭据将你的 GitHub 账户连接到 Claude Code 网页版。如果 GitHub 未连接,/schedule 会自动提示此操作

MCP 提示词

MCP 服务器可以暴露显示为命令的提示词。这些使用格式 /mcp__<server>__<prompt>,从连接的服务器动态发现。详见 MCP 提示词

另请参阅